Day 1
Barcelona, Spain Departs 6:00PM Barcelona, Spain: Barcelona is a cosmopolitan masterpiece. With a history rich in art and architecture, medieval, Gothic, and modern influences can be seen all over the city. Start at the waterfront and stroll up the shady, tree-lined Las Ramblas boulevard and discover some of the city's best shopping and bustling cafes. Day 2 Port-Vendres, France Docked 7:30AM to 6:00PM When you travel to Port-Vendres, be prepared for your imagination to kick into over-drive. You could head to Cadaqués, a charming town that was once home to the artist Salvador Dali. Be sure to vist his world-famous museum while you're there. Or, simply hang out in Port-Vendres and enjoy the local sights and a meal of fresh seafood paired with the region’s renowned Collioure wines. Day 3 Toulon, France Docked 9:15AM to 6:30PM Toulon is a picturesque city with a medieval core, an abundance of fountains, and a colorful daily market with a true Provençal character, meaning prime ingredients of garlic, olive oil and herbes de Provence. Day 4 Monte Carlo, Monaco Docked 8:00AM to 10:00PM You don’t need luck on your side to have an unforgettable time in Monte Carlo! Home to the legendary Grand Casino and the Monaco Grand Prix—one of the world’s most prestigious sporting events—Monte Carlo lives up to its reputation in every way. Drive the Monaco Grand Prix route in a performance vehicle, visit the Grand Casino, or roll the dice and explore the breathtaking beauty of the city. Day 5-6 Livorno, Italy Docked Oct 23-8:00AM to Oct 24-10:00PM The port city of Livorno has many charms of its own: the canals of La Venezia Nuova (New Venice), which date back to the Medici era, the Mercato Centrale, and the chessboard-style Terrazza Mascagni promenade, to name a few. But Livorno is also the gateway to the magnificent art and architecture, palaces, churches and museums of Florence, as well as Pisa’s famous leaning tower. Decisions, decisions! Day 7 Portoferraio, Italy Docked 8:00AM to 5:00PM Did you know Napoleon was once exiled to the island of Elba for ten long years? You can learn all about it at the Archaeological Civic Museum. History not your thing? Why not climb to the top of Medici Fortress, take an open cable car to the peak of Mount Capanne, or enjoy performances in Vigilanti Theatre. No matter your choice, you're sure to wonder why Napoleon ever wanted to leave. Day 8 Civitavecchia, Italy Debark: 6:00AM Always enchanting, the Eternal City will captivate you—no matter how many times you visit. Walk in the steps of gladiators at the Coliseum, channel your inner statesman at the Forum, or gaze up in wonder at Michelangelo's masterwork at St. Peter's Basilica.
